Adolf Hitler: Rise to Power and Ideology

Adolf Hitler was born in Austria in 1889 and wanted to attend art school but was rejected. He served in World War I and blamed Jews for Germany's defeat. He rose to power in Germany in 1933 and launched World War II by invading Poland in 1939, taking over multiple countries before committing suicide in 1945 as Germany surrendered.
